Introduction and background This report contains findings of the Zimbabwe Human Rights Commission (ZHRC/Commission), pursuant to an investigation undertaken by the ZHRC into a complaint lodged by three Teachers Unions namely, Amalgamated Rural Teachers Union (ARTUZ), Progressive Teachers Union of Zimbabwe (PTUZ) and the Zimbabwe Rural Teachers Union (ZRTU) on behalf of Teachers and school children across the country. The complaint involves allegations of violation of children’s rights, the right to education, freedom of association and assembly by the Ministry of Primary and Secondary Education (MoPSE) and ZANU-PF party (hereinafter referred to as the respondents).The investigations were commenced in July 2017.
